The CUADC/Footlights Panto or Pantomime is the two-week run musical comedy at the end of Michaelmas Term. It is exclusively written, performed and produced by students. It's one of the largest shows of the year and has many opportunities to get involved with theatre for the first time as Assistant Stage Manager, Mic Runner and Set Builder.

Past Shows

  • 2022: Treasure Island [1]
  • 2021: Rapunzel [2]
  • 2020: Sleeping Beauty (delayed) [3]
  • 2019: Red Riding Hood [4]
  • 2018: The Gingerbread Man [5]
  • 2017: The Hunchback of Notre Dame [6]
  • 2016: Rumpelstiltskin [7]
  • 2015: Robin Hood [8]
  • 2014: The Emperor's New Clothes [9]
  • 2013: The Princess and the Pea [10]
  • 2012: The Snow Queen [11]
  • 2011: Treasure Island [12]
  • 2010: The Pied Piper [13]
  • 2009: Ali Baba and the Forty Thieves [14]
  • 2008: Theseus and the Minotaur [15]
  • 2007: Once Upon a Time... [16]
  • 2006: Faust [17]
  • 2005: Spartacus [18]
  • 2004: Great Expectations [19]
  • 2003: Alice in Wonderland [20]
